まとめ
食事代食は2型糖尿病 (T2D) と体重を効果的に管理する このレビューでは,血糖コントロールとBMIに対する安全性と利点が強調されています.

主要な成果:
- 133件の研究では,食事代用品の種類 (低カロリー,低GI,高タンパク質など) を分類した. 介入のデザイン
- ヘモグロビンA1c (59件の研究) と体重/BMI (70件の研究) の有意な改善が報告されました.
- 食事代食とカウンセリング/教育を組み合わせた介入は特に有効でした. 副作用はまれで,ほとんどが軽度であった (例えば,便秘).
結論:
- 食事代用はT2Dの血糖値と体重管理のための安全で効果的な戦略です.
- 食事代用品とライフスタイルの介入とカウンセリングを組み合わせることで 効果が向上します

Insulin-replacement therapy usually includes both long-acting insulin (basal) and short-acting insulin (to cater to postprandial needs). In a diverse group of type 1 diabetes patients, the average daily insulin dose is typically 0.5-0.7 units/kg body weight. However, obese patients and pubertal adolescents may need more due to insulin resistance.

Biguanides, particularly metformin (Glucophage), are insulin sensitizers that enhance glucose uptake, thereby reducing insulin resistance. Unlike sulfonylureas, metformin doesn't prompt insulin secretion, which helps to curb hypoglycemia risk. Metformin is beneficial in treating conditions like polycystic ovary syndrome due to its insulin-resistance reduction capability.
